Frequently Asked Questions about Point Loma Apartments with Laundry Rooms

What is the Cheapest Laundry Rooms apartment in Point Loma?

Currently the most affordable Apartment in Point Loma with Laundry Rooms is at 5042 W Point Loma Blvd, Unit 2 listed at $1,595.

How much is the average rent for Point Loma Apartments with Laundry Rooms?

The average rent for a Apartment in Point Loma with Laundry Rooms is $2,828.

What is the largest Point Loma Apartment for rent with Laundry Rooms?

Today's Apartment with Laundry Rooms and the most square footage in Point Loma is a 1,200 square feet unit starting from $2,508 at Loma Palisades.
